lets put it this way. You know those lil barriors at the parking lot. well if u barely tap it then CRACK PLus the fit sux. the front fits the best but the sides were like 3/4" too short and the back didnt fit right either the guy that put it on for me had to refiberglass most of the kit thank god one of my good friends is a damn good painter or else it woulda been expensive
